Krisiun - "Combustion Inferno"

I seriously need to get me some Krisiun. Ever since I started looking around for videos and trying to review more and more bands, my eyes have been opened to so much music that I find it nearly impossible to even begin scratching the surface. Krisiun is one of those bands I've known about but have heard very little from. This song from their recent release Southern Storm is pretty wild and all out brutal.

Rob Zombie - "War Zone" from Punisher: War Zone

This December will see the third Punisher film reach the big screen. It will be the third attempt to kick off a franchise following the Dolph Lundgren film in the early 1990's (which I like) and the Thomas Jane version a few years back (which I like parts of). This new version stars Ray Stevenson in the title role, taking down gangsters on a bloody path to punish those responsible for the murder of his family. He will be doing so to a heavy soundtrack that will feature this new Rob Zombie track, which is decent and probably the heaviest tune he's turned out in years.
